I would not expect that to be the case, especially where structure corruption 
or .RB3 issues are concerned.

 

For instance, I’ve found that a PACK INDEX command will usually fix a corrupt 
index on a table, but that table is likely to experience a corrupt index again, 
sometimes soon.  A load/unload creates a fresh .RB3 file, free of any previous 
issues.  (Note:  I have not been able to replicate the issue and so have not 
been able to submit a boo-boo report.)
